School Overview

Camberwell Grammar School is a private boys' school located in Canterbury, in Melbourne's eastern suburbs, offering education from Prep to Year 12 with approximately 1,400 students enrolled. According to 2025 VCAA data, the school demonstrates excellent academic performance with a median score of 34 and 20.30% of students achieving scores above 40, ranking within the top 50 Victorian private schools for academic achievement according to AU Guide.

The school is situated in the Canterbury area, which boasts an excellent community environment. Based on the 2021 ABS Census data, the area has a total population of 7,800, including 1,549 Chinese residents representing 19.90% of the population, forming a moderate-sized Chinese community with convenient living amenities. The main ethnic composition includes British (30.10%), Australian (26.15%), Chinese (19.86%), Irish (11.81%), and Scottish (10.76%) heritage.

In terms of safety, according to September 2025 Crime Statistics Agency data, Canterbury has a crime rate of 2,885 per 100,000 people, which is only 0.42 times the Victorian average (6,810), making it a very safe area. Regarding the property market, according to Data Vic's first quarter 2025 data, the median house price in the area is approximately $4.2 million, while apartments have a median price of around $1.2 million. For rentals, 3-bedroom and 2-bedroom houses rent for approximately $820 and $650 per week respectively, while 3-bedroom and 2-bedroom apartments rent for approximately $820 and $600 per week respectively.
